The Holocaust in Romania : the destruction of Jews and Gypsies under the Antonescu regime, 1940-1944 /
"In 1930, 757,000 Jews lived in Romania. They constituted the third-largest Jewish community in Europe. Today not more than 14,000 Jews live in Romania, most of them elderly. The record of the Holocaust in Romania includes many curious chapters of betrayal and support, but they have been largel...
